Posted by: jgjulander at Fri Feb 6 13:13:07 2004 [ Email Message ] [ Show All Posts by jgjulander ] It's hard to answer such a question, and you are the only one who can really answer it anyway. A picture would help. I would say as long as your lizard is eating well and deficating and is not always under the basking lamp or always away from it then you should be alright. Just kind of "read" the animal and let your lizard tell you if it is good. If problems arise then make changes to your husbandry. Be attentive, because often once problems start to arise, then there is little time to fix them before it is too late. Learn to read the animals. | ||
